Visitor policy update: Hallowmere Group is migrating from the legacy Cardix readers to the new Veltrun badge platform over the next two weeks. During the transition, visitors must be escorted at all times, as guest badges issued before Monday will not scan at the east lobby. Until the cutover completes, escorts should use the interim pass below.

turnstile pass: bdg-X-66

**Alert: Rebalance queue stalled (PedalShift)** — Heads up, plugin folks: this fires when the PedalShift rebalancing engine hasn't assigned a truck route in over 20 minutes. Usually it means a dock-status feed from one of the Marlow Bay stations went quiet, and your plugin hooks won't receive fresh capacity events until it recovers. Don't retry aggressively; the scheduler will catch up. Full triage steps live on our internal wiki page.

wiki page, bagep-hawef: https://harbor.orvextech.corp/settings/pipeline/pages/board/build/job/board/a16c9d588653b36356696de8

Team,

The inventory reconciliation job moved from the legacy Bramford scheduler to the new Ortovia runner last night. The cut-over finished ahead of schedule, and the first full reconciliation pass matched legacy output exactly. Plugin authors should note that hooks now fire after batch commit rather than before, so adjust any pre-commit assumptions. Throttling and retry behavior are governed entirely by the runner's settings now. The active configuration the job runs with is listed below.

settings of fahag-haduf:
[ulaox]
port = 8443
region = south-2
host = ulaox.lumiccorp.internal
timeout_ms = 500
retries = 8